Job Summary

The HSE Specialist is responsible for overseeing and ensuring the health, safety, and environmental practices within our manufacturing facility. The role involves developing, implementing, and maintaining safety and environmental programs that ensure compliance with regulations and promoting a culture of safety within the organization. The HSE Manager works closely with all levels of staff to identify risks, mitigate hazards, and continuously improve safety performance.

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ities
  • Develop, implement, and maintain safety programs in line with local, state, and federal regulations including compliance with OSHA.
  • Conduct risk assessments and audits to identify hazards and recommend corrective actions.
  • Develop and enforce policies and procedures that promote a safe working environment.
  • Lead and investigate accidents/incidents, injuries, and near misses, determining root causes and implementing corrective actions to prevent recurrence in a timely manner.
  • Monitor and track safety performance metrics (e.g., lost‑time injury rate, accident frequency) to ensure continuous improvement.
  • Lead safety training, meetings, awareness campaigns, and toolbox talks to foster a culture of safety by promoting engagement, accountability, and responsibility at all levels of the workforce.
  • Collaborate with other departments (e.g., production, maintenance) to implement improvements and resolve safety issues.
  • Ensure the facility complies with all environmental laws, regulations, and standards (e.g., waste disposal, air quality, water use, hazardous materials). Prepare environmental reports for regulatory bodies and other stakeholders.
  • Develop, implement, and regularly update emergency response plans for various scenarios (e.g., fire, chemical spill, workplace accidents). Conduct drills and ensure employees are familiar with emergency protocols. Maintain emergency response equipment and materials.

Work Environment

While performing the duties of this job, the employee sometimes works near moving mechanical parts and is occasionally exposed to excessive noise, extreme heat, extreme cold, and heights. When participating in activities on the shop floor, the noise level in the work environment is typical for a fabrication shop and ear plugs may be used as necessary.
